After losing two games on the trot, Guyana find themselves needing to win their third round clash in the Cricket West Indies Colonial Insurance Regional women’s Super50 against Leeward Islands today at the Enmore Community Centre ground.

Despite a century from their captain, Shemaine Campbelle, Guyana failed to defend 242 against Jamaica while in their first match, Trinidad and Tobago’s bowlers limited them to 150 in a chase of 222.

Speaking with this publication, Campbelle remained positive about her team’s chances in the competition, saying “you know cricket is all about a learning experience, we just got to stay focus and just go hard in the next game, taking nothing for granted.”
